Research Seminars

Participation in research seminars organized by the different research groups, in which the results obtained in the different lines of research linked to the program are debated. Doctoral students will be able to participate in this activity from their admission to the program. Analysis and synthesis exercises will be programmed for each seminar that students will develop in groups, or individually, in order to reinforce their critical capacity and written expression.

The objective of this activity is for the doctoral student to know the research that is being carried out within the program to which he belongs in order to establish collaborations between different lines of the program. On the other hand, these types of activities allow training the doctoral student through the development of applied skills when assuming the different roles within the seminar.

Workshop on Ethical Aspects in Scientific Research

Participation in a workshop on ethical aspects in scientific research. Doctoral students may participate in this activity from the second year of permanence in the program in the case of full-time students, and from the third year in the case of part-time students.

The objective of this activity is to teach the doctoral student, from an ethical perspective, the behavioral aspects required in the research process, both at the doctoral level and in collaboration with others. Moreover, emphasis will be placed on ethical measures, privacy policy and data protection law regulations for the research process.
